The size of Mount Waverley is approximately 15.2 square kilometres. It has 41 parks covering nearly 11.6% of total area. The population of Mount Waverley in 2016 was 33611 people. By 2021 the population was 35340 showing a population growth of 5.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Mount Waverley is 40-49 years. Households in Mount Waverley are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Mount Waverley work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.40% of the homes in Mount Waverley were owner-occupied compared with 74.20% in 2016.
